Fișier CV
AJ
Software Engineer

Gender Masculin

address Chișinău

Pentru a vedea datele de contact ale candidatului trebuie să vă înregistrați și să achitați pentru "Acces la baza de CV‑uri".

Fișier CV încărcat

Cv Preview

Acest CV este publicat ca fișier. Acum vizualizați versiunea text a acestuia, care poate fi ușor diferită de original.

SOFTWARE DEVELOPER

Summary
Experienced Embedded Software Engineer with 5+ years of expertise in the automotive industry. Skilled in developing, testing, and integrating embedded systems components for the Engine and Transmission Control Unit.

Contact Details
Chisinau, Moldova, Republic of

Skills
Embedded Systems:

  • Embedded C/C++
  • CAN Communication Protocol (EB Tresos Studio)
  • Debugging & Analyzing (Trace32 & CANalyzer)
  • Diagnostic Services (DiagRA)
  • Model-Based Development (Matlab, Simulink, Reactis)
  • Architecture and Detailed Design (Enterprise Architect)
  • Software Requirements (Doors)
  • Git & PTC Integrity

Web development:

  • Java
  • Spring Boot, Webflux, Security
  • PostgreSQL
  • AWS S3
  • Nginx, Docker
  • Git

Soft Skills

  • Teamwork
  • Problem-Solving
  • Responsibility
  • Fast learning

Work Experience
Embedded Software Engineer
Arobs Software
DECEMBER 2018 - NOVEMBER 2023

  • Developed and maintained ASW and BSW components for automotive ECUs.
  • Implementation and analysis of customer software requirements and creation of test case specifications.
  • Configuration and integration of Com Stack (CAN communication protocol). (EcuC, Com, PduR, CanIf, CanTp).
  • Implementation and testing of customer UDS diagnostic services.
  • Static analysis of MPU and checking for memory access violations ASILA,B,C,D and memory partition correction.
  • Configuration and integration BLDC motor driver.
  • Implemented functionality to set Vds threshold dependent on the H-bridge temperature for a BLDC motor.
  • Generated C code from Simulink models for specific ASIL levels.
  • Designed and implemented testing procedures for models and code across multiple stages: Model-in-the-Loop (MIL), Software-in-the-Loop (SIL), and Processor-in-the-Loop (PIL).
  • Improved MC/DC and branch coverage for Simulink models and C code.
  • Matlab scripts for workflow optimization and automation.
  • Implemented Architecture Design, Detailed Design and Sequence Diagram.
  • Measured CPU load by components (Com, Diag, etc.) and created report.
  • Knowledge of the V-Cycle development process, including all stages from system requirements analysis to integration tests.
  • Static code analysis and MISRA rule checking.
  • Debugging and trace analysis to diagnose and resolve system issues.
  • Conducted unit testing, integration testing, regression testing.
  • Code review to ensure compliance with requirements.

Education
Technical University of Moldova, Bachelor's Degree in Microelectronics and Nanotechnologies, Faculty of Computers, Informatics and Microelectronics
SEPTEMBER 2014 - JUNE 2018

Projects
Moldunity
Platform connecting the Moldavian diaspora for buying, selling, services, and more. Helping people stay connected and build communities across borders.

Languages

  • English: B1 (intermediate)
  • Romanian: native
  • Russian: B2

Pentru a vedea datele de contact ale candidatului trebuie să vă înregistrați și să achitați pentru "Acces la baza de CV‑uri".